Part 1: Vorex Minimum Deposit Explained

Minimum Deposit Amount

The minimum deposit required to open a Vorex trading account is typically $100. This amount may vary depending on the type of account selected.

Account-Type Comparison

  • Standard Account: Minimum deposit of $100.
  • Premium Account: Minimum deposit of $1,000, offering additional features and benefits.
  • VIP Account: Minimum deposit of $10,000, providing exclusive access to premium services.

Part 2: Vorex Deposit Methods Comprehensive Guide

Available Deposit Methods

  1. Bank Transfer
  • Processing Time: 1-3 business days
  • Fees: Varies by bank; typically low or none
  • Availability/Regions: Global
  • Limits: Minimum $100; no maximum limit
  • Pros: High security, suitable for large amounts
  • Cons: Slower processing time compared to other methods
  1. Credit/Debit Cards
  • Processing Time: Instant
  • Fees: Usually none
  • Availability/Regions: Global; some banks may restrict
  • Limits: Minimum $100; maximum $20,000 per month
  • Pros: Fast and convenient
  • Cons: Some banks may not allow transactions
  1. E-Wallets (e.g., PayPal, Skrill)
  • Processing Time: Instant
  • Fees: Low fees may apply
  • Availability/Regions: Global
  • Limits: Minimum $100; varies by e-wallet provider
  • Pros: Quick access to funds
  • Cons: Requires an additional account setup
  1. Cryptocurrency (e.g., Bitcoin, Ethereum)
  • Processing Time: Up to 1 hour
  • Fees: Varies by blockchain; typically low
  • Availability/Regions: Global
  • Limits: Minimum $100; no maximum limit
  • Pros: Anonymity and lower fees
  • Cons: Volatility in currency value
  1. Local Payment Options
  • Processing Time: Varies by provider
  • Fees: Typically low or none
  • Availability/Regions: Specific to certain countries
  • Limits: Minimum $100; varies by provider
  • Pros: Convenient for local traders
  • Cons: Limited availability in some regions

Supported Currencies

Vorex supports multiple currencies for deposits, including USD, EUR, GBP, and various cryptocurrencies.

For speed and convenience, credit/debit cards and e-wallets are recommended for deposits. Bank transfers are suitable for larger amounts but may take longer.

Part 4: Vorex Withdrawal Methods Overview

Available Withdrawal Channels

  1. Bank Transfer
  • Processing Times: 1-3 business days
  • Fees: Varies by bank; typically low or none
  • Supported Currencies: USD, EUR, GBP
  • Limits: Minimum $100; no maximum limit
  • Pros: Secure for large withdrawals
  • Cons: Slower processing time
  1. Credit/Debit Cards
  • Processing Times: Up to 3 business days
  • Fees: Usually none
  • Supported Currencies: USD, EUR
  • Limits: Must not exceed the amount deposited
  • Pros: Familiar method for users
  • Cons: Limited to the amount initially deposited
  1. E-Wallets (e.g., PayPal, Skrill)
  • Processing Times: Instant
  • Fees: Low fees may apply
  • Supported Currencies: USD, EUR
  • Limits: Minimum $100; varies by e-wallet provider
  • Pros: Fast access to funds
  • Cons: Requires an additional account setup
  1. Cryptocurrency
  • Processing Times: Up to 1 hour
  • Fees: Varies by blockchain; typically low
  • Supported Currencies: Bitcoin, Ethereum, etc.
  • Limits: Minimum $100; no maximum limit
  • Pros: Anonymity and lower fees
  • Cons: Volatility in currency value

For speed, e-wallets and cryptocurrencies are recommended. Bank transfers are more secure for larger amounts but take longer.
